DESCRIPTION:
The CENTRAL SEMICONDUCTOR CET3904E
and CET3906E Low VCE(SAT) NPN and PNP
transistors, respectively, are designed for applications
where ultra small size and power dissipation are
the prime requirements. Packaged in an SOT-883L
surface mount package, these components provide
performance characteristics suitable for the most
demanding size constrained applications.
MARKING CODES: CET3904E: C
CET3906E: D
APPLICATIONS:
• DC-DC converters
• Battery powered devices including cell phones
and digital cameras
SOT-883L CASE
FEATURES:
• Device is
Halogen Free
by design
• 250mW power dissipation
• Low VCE(SAT) 0.1V TYP @ 50mA
• Small, TLP™ 1x0.4mm, SOT-883L leadless,
low profile, surface mount package
